The Series 7 designed by Arne Jacobsen is by far the most sold chair in the history of Fritz Hansen and perhaps also in furniture history. The pressure moulded veneer chair is a further development of the classic Ant™ chair. The four-legged stackable chair can be seen as the culmination of the use of the lamination technique. A technique refined to perfection during the Twenties and Thirties by Søren C. Hansen, the grandson of the founder, Fritz Hansen. The visionary Arne Jacobsen exploited the possibilities of lamination to perfection resulting in the iconic shape of the chair. Series 7 represents the chair in the Fritz Hansen collection with the widest range of applications. It is lightweight and stackable and offers options such as armrests, castors etc. Choose from an extensive palette of colours and finishes, fabric or leather upholstery or wood qualities. Series 7 is available with a chrome or a satin chromed base in three different heights.
This chair is a versatile choice that brings a subtle Scandinavian elegance to dining spaces. I love its natural wood finish, which pairs beautifully with both modern and more traditional interiors, adding warmth and organic texture. It works particularly well in minimal, light-filled environments but can also complement eclectic or mid-century schemes. For styling, consider pairing it with a sleek dining table in similar or contrasting materials-think marble or glass-to create visual interest. Since it’s a stacking design, it’s perfect for multi-use spaces or when you need flexibility for gatherings. Keep accessories simple, and let the natural wood be the focal point-this piece effortlessly combines practicality with understated style.
